lua: Forward LDFLAGS
authorHauke Mehrtens <[email protected]>
Sun, 16 Nov 2025 22:35:44 +0000 (23:35 +0100)
committerHauke Mehrtens <[email protected]>
Tue, 18 Nov 2025 22:13:46 +0000 (23:13 +0100)
Forward the TARGET_LDFLAGS to the linking process.

Link: https://github.com/openwrt/openwrt/pull/20813
Signed-off-by: Hauke Mehrtens <[email protected]>
package/utils/lua5.3/patches/020-shared_liblua.patch

index a462fa4f1e3857525ce820f65217167fa3073d37..66666133b6d1e39dd6d3e295b43147f6cc4ab4ba 100644 (file)
 -$(LUA_T): $(LUA_O) $(LUA_A)
 -      $(CC) -o $@ $(LDFLAGS) $(LUA_O) $(LUA_A) $(LIBS)
 +$(LUA_SO): $(CORE_O) $(LIB_O)
-+      $(CC) -o $@ -Wl,-Bsymbolic-functions -shared -Wl,-soname="$@" $?
++      $(CC) -o $@ $(MYLDFLAGS) -Wl,-Bsymbolic-functions -shared -Wl,-soname="$@" $?
 +      ln -fs $@ liblua$V.so.0.0
 +      ln -fs $@ liblua$V.so.0
 +      ln -fs $@ liblua$V.so